Showing
385
to
403
from
403 parts
1990
MERCEDES-BENZ
500SL
EXHAUST MANIFOLD
Stock #: 2226
1990
MERCEDES-BENZ
500SL
FUEL PUMP
Stock #: 2226
1992
MERCEDES-BENZ
500SL
FUEL PUMP
Stock #: 1782
1992
MERCEDES-BENZ
500SL
FUEL PUMP
Stock #: 17103
1992
MERCEDES-BENZ
500SL
THROTTLE BODY ASSY
Stock #: 17103
1992
MERCEDES-BENZ
500SL
THROTTLE BODY ASSY
Stock #: 1782
1991
MERCEDES-BENZ
500SL
THROTTLE BODY ASSY
Stock #: 1550
1992
MERCEDES-BENZ
500SL
AIR INJECTION PUMP
Stock #: 17103
1991
MERCEDES-BENZ
500SL
AIR INJECTION PUMP
Stock #: 1550
1991
MERCEDES-BENZ
500SL
AIR INJECTION PUMP
Stock #: 1938
1990
MERCEDES-BENZ
500SL
AIR INJECTION PUMP
Stock #: 2226
1992
MERCEDES-BENZ
500SL
AIR INJECTION PUMP
Stock #: 192927
1992
MERCEDES-BENZ
500SL
AIR FLOW METER
Stock #: 17103
1992
MERCEDES-BENZ
500SL
INTAKE MANIFOLD
Stock #: 17103
1992
MERCEDES-BENZ
500SL
INTAKE MANIFOLD
Stock #: 1782
1991
MERCEDES-BENZ
500SL
AIR FLOW METER
Stock #: 1550
1990
MERCEDES-BENZ
500SL
AIR FLOW METER
Stock #: 2226
1992
MERCEDES-BENZ
500SL
AIR FLOW METER
Stock #: 1782
1992
MERCEDES-BENZ
500SL
BLOWER Regulator
Stock #: 1782